Output ed99239ab90dc3f679bd382fbddf607a3ec62504d47f158def0af8dafad8a431:12

value
2844426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9500fb2537615761309cbcca75981f1c75f4424 OP_EQUAL
address
3JarqnmzomDQn6BTvJbT2tgJNZusYyEAFd
transaction
ed99239ab90dc3f679bd382fbddf607a3ec62504d47f158def0af8dafad8a431
spent
true